以太坊钱包支持的主要协议详解
以太坊作为一个开源的区块链平台,其主要的功能是支持智能合约和去中心化应用(DApps)的运行。以太坊钱包则是用户管理其以太坊和智能合约相关资产的工具,能够通过数字钥匙来存储和管理用户的私钥以及交易。这些钱包能够支持多种协议,尤其是在以太坊生态系统中,能够帮助用户参与各种不同的金融活动。
在这篇文章中,我们将详细探讨以太坊钱包所支持的各类协议,包括ERC20、ERC721、ERC1155及其他相关协议;讨论如何使用这些协议,同时介绍其背后的技术含义,帮助您全面了解以太坊钱包的潜力和应用。
什么是以太坊钱包?
以太坊钱包是一个软件程序或硬件设备,允许以太坊用户存储和管理其以太坊(ETH)及其他基于以太坊的令牌。以太坊钱包会生成一对公私钥,公钥是可以被分享的地址,私钥则是用户获取和花费资产所必需的秘密信息。如果用户失去私钥, 将无法访问其资金。以太坊钱包可以分为热钱包(在线钱包)和冷钱包(离线钱包)。
以太坊钱包支持哪些主要协议?
以太坊钱包支持的协议种类非常丰富,其中最主要的是以下几种:
- ERC20
- ERC721
- ERC1155
- DAOs
- DeFi
ERC20协议的详细解析
ERC20是以太坊上最广泛使用的令牌标准。几乎所有的ICO项目和许多其他分散的金融应用都采用了这个标准。ERC20规定了一组标准的功能,使得在以太坊网络上创造和管理可替代令牌的过程变得简单。ERC20令牌具有可替代性,这意味着每个ERC20令牌都是相同的,不同用户间的令牌可以互换。
在以太坊钱包中,用户可以很方便地管理多个ERC20令牌,主要应用于交易、投资,或者参与不同的去中心化金融(DeFi)平台。典型的ERC20令牌包含USDT、BAT、LINK等,通过钱包用户可以轻松进行接收、发送和交易。
ERC721协议的详细解析
不同于ERC20,ERC721是一个不可替代令牌(NFT)的标准,使得每一个代币都有独特的性质。该标准被广泛用于创作和交易数字艺术、电子游戏道具及其他需要独特性的资产。每个ERC721令牌都包含一个唯一的标识符,使其在网络上与其他令牌区别开来。
以太坊钱包支持ERC721令牌,使得用户可以在一个安全的环境中存储和展示他们的NFT。例如,CryptoKitties就是一个非常成功的使用ERC721的应用,它让用户可以购买、交易和繁殖数字猫。拥有以太坊钱包的用户可以方便地管理自己的NFT账户,包括观察的资产和进行相关的交易。
ERC1155协议的详细解析
ERC1155是更为复杂的标准,结合了ERC20和ERC721的优点,并允许一个智能合约同时管理多种代币类型。这意味着用户在与以太坊钱包交互时可以一次性转移多种资产,而不需要逐个处理,提高了效率。
该标准的最大优势在于它允许在同一合约中生成不同类型的代币,适合复杂的游戏和市场应用。以太坊钱包支持ERC1155令牌,用户可以通过这样的功能,使得资产组合更加灵活,同时在不同的DApps中进行价值转换。像Gods Unchained这样的游戏使用ERC1155标准,为用户提供了丰富的游戏体验。
其他协议及应用案例
除了上述主要协议外,以太坊钱包还支持其他一些协议,例如DAOs(去中心化自治组织)及各种DeFi协议。这些协议帮助用户参与更加复杂的金融活动,如借贷、流动性挖掘和收益耕作等。
通过以太坊钱包,用户可以参与这些活动,利用支持的协议去获取更好的报酬。同时钱包还可以在各大DeFi平台中直接调用,帮助用户在链上进行灵活的信息交换和价值流动。
如何选择合适的以太坊钱包?
选择合适的以太坊钱包取决于用户的实际需求和使用场景。用户在选择钱包时应考虑安全性、用户体验和支持的协议。以下是一些常见钱包的优缺点:
- 热钱包:方便易用,适合频繁交易;缺点是安全性相对较低。
- 冷钱包:安全性高,适合长期存储;缺点是使用不够方便。
此外,对于需要参与多种协议及活动的用户,推荐使用能兼容多种ERC标准的钱包。例如MetaMask和Trust Wallet等。
如何安全使用以太坊钱包?
安全使用以太坊钱包是确保您资产安全的重要环节。用户应该采取多种措施提高安全性。例如:
- 定期备份私钥:
- 启用双重验证:
- 更新软件:
确保您的私钥信息得到妥善保存,避免遗失或被攻击者盗取。
很多钱包提供双重验证功能,用来增强安全性;建议为钱包账户启用。
定期更新您的钱包软件,以防止安全漏洞被利用。
问题探讨
在了解以太坊钱包所支持的协议及其详细信息之后,以下是5个相关问题,以及对每个问题的详细解答:
1. 以太坊钱包如何使用ERC20令牌?
作为用户,使用ERC20令牌的过程包括创建一个以太坊钱包,获取ERC20令牌,并进行存储或交易。用户可以在交易所如Uniswap、Sushiswap等进行购买和交易ERC20令牌。所有这些操作都可以通过钱包界面完成,用户只需输入接收地址,即可便捷地交易资产。
在钱包设置时,用户也可以选择查看或隐藏不同资产,以保持界面的清爽。在确保自己安全的前提下使用ERC20资源,比如合理设置交易限额、适当清理不要的资产等,都能够帮助用户高效使用钱包。
2. 如何评估以太坊钱包的安全性?
评估以太坊钱包的安全性主要看几个方面:首先是钱包的开发团队背景,了解其信誉及历史;其次是钱包的验证机制,如是否支持双重认证、是否被其他安全研究所审计等;最后是用户反馈和社区的评价,查看其他用户使用后的感受及安全事件。值得注意的是,即使最安全的钱包,用户自己也要谨防参入钓鱼网站,保持警惕。
3. ERC721和ERC1155有什么不同?
ERC721是一种不可替代令牌标准,每个代币都是独特的;而ERC1155允许在一个合约中创建多个代币,包括可替代和不可替代的。ERC1155的紧凑架构使得可以同时减少交易成本和增加操作灵活性,适用于需要多个不同资产进行交互的情况下。因此,这两种标准适用的场景、功能及使用方法都是有所不同的。
4. 以太坊钱包如何参与DeFi?
用户可以通过以太坊钱包参与DeFi的流程相对简单。用户需要将其资产转入DeFi应用平台的指定地址,常见的如借贷平台、流动性挖掘项目等。在这些项目中,用户通常可以获得一定的利息或代币作为回报。对于复杂的DeFi应用,建议用户事先了解使用的协议及风险,确保自身的资产得到保障。
5. 如何保障ERC20、ERC721和ERC1155资产的价值?
要保障这些资产的价值,用户需保持对市场的敏感性,同时合理配置资产。例如,要在市场下跌时及时止损,防止资产损失;在市场行情良好时,可以适当多投入一些代币。此外,长期持有优质项目的资产,也是保护资产价值得有效措施。了解市场动向、项目发展也是维护资产安全的重要方法。
以上就是关于以太坊钱包支持的协议及相关问题的详尽解答。通过全面理解以太坊钱包的工作原理及其支持的协议,您能更好地管理和使用您的加密资产,为将来的投资与参与提供坚实的基础。